The DeSoto County Board of Supervisors is soliciting bids for the procurement of one or more emergency medical vehicles to support its EMS department under bid file number 26-240-001. The solicitation, issued under reference number 4575-20260709121140 DCBS, was posted on July 15, 2026, with a firm deadline for responses set for July 21, 2026. The procurement is intended to enhance emergency medical transportation capabilities within the county and is being managed through the Mississippi Department of Finance and Administration. Offers must be submitted by the specified deadline, and all vehicles are expected to meet operational standards suitable for emergency medical services. The place of performance is within Mississippi, and the contract is being processed under state-level procurement protocols. Bidders should review all requirements carefully prior to submission as the solicitation does not include pricing details and may require compliance with unspecified technical or regulatory specifications.

DRAPE, SURGICALThe surgical drape is a disposable, nonwoven fabric product measuring 44 by 72 inches nominally, packaged in units of 20 per package, identified by NSN 6530-01-032-4089. It must conform to revised specifications of MIL-D-36917, including dimensional changes to 70 by 100 inches for large sheets and updated folding requirements that specify a standard fan fold with precise corner tuck and tab formation. The drape must be sterile, with radiation sterilization permissible if approved by the FDA and verified through dosimetry release per AAMI guidelines. Cut edges must be smooth and straight, with no roughness or raggedness permitted, and each drape must be clearly marked with its class and size, including the word “SPLIT” and an arrow for split sheet variants. Packaging requires individually sealed, peel-open or tear-open anti-static bags to maintain sterility, with each unit of 20 drapes contained in a single commercial shipping container. Marking must follow Medical Marking Standard No. 1, superseding MIL-STD-129, and include lot numbers and sterility legends such as “Sterile” and “Sterility Guaranteed Unless Package Is Damaged or Opened.” The product is subject to FDA regulation and must not contain intentional mercury or mercury compounds, with exceptions for specific functional components. Shelf life is 36 months extendable under Type 2 (Code 7) requirements. All packaging and marking must comply with commercial standards and ASTM D3951, with sampling following ANSI/ASQ Z1.4 instead of MIL-STD-105. The item is procured under solicitation SPE2DH-26-T-5199 with a delivery requirement of 20 days FOB destination, no quantity variance allowed, and inspection and acceptance occurring at the point of delivery.

HARNESS, CARRYING LITTEThis contract specifies the procurement of a carrying litter harness, part of a set of two, constructed from 2-inch polypropylene with two shoulder pads and two clips, each unit to be delivered as a complete item. The product is regulated by the FDA as a Class I medical device under regulation 880.6900, requiring compliance with registration, listing, labeling, and GMP standards despite no 510(k) premarket notification being necessary. All technical and quality requirements are governed by the DLA Master List of Technical and Quality Requirements, with packaging and marking strictly following Medical Marking Standard No. 1, superseding MIL-STD-129. Packaging must meet ASTM D3951 standards but must yield to higher-priority DLA requirements, and all units must be sealed in commercial containers suitable for safe transport via common carrier at the lowest rate to the designated delivery point. The harness must be shipped FOB destination with zero variance in quantity, inspected and accepted upon arrival, and palletized per DLA Packaging Requirements. Mercury or mercury-containing compounds are prohibited except for specified exempted applications, and any portable devices containing mercury must have shockproof construction with a secondary containment barrier. The supplier is required to use traceable shipping methods and avoid parcel post, delivering to the USS IWO JIMA LHD 7 at FPO AA 34094. The delivery deadline is 20 days from contract award, with the original required delivery date set for July 17, 2026.

TEST TUBE, BLOOD COLLECThe contract specifies the procurement of vacuum blood collecting test tubes, 7 mL capacity, lined with sodium fluoride (30 mg, Grade D), with gray caps, packaged in units of 100 per package. Each unit must be sealed in a protective container to prevent damage or breakage and shipped in commercial exterior containers suitable for safe delivery via common carrier at the lowest cost to the designated destination. All packaging and marking must comply with Medical Marking Standard No. 1, which supersedes MIL-STD-129, and detailed labeling requirements include the NSN, manufacturer and CAGE code, date of manufacture, expiration or retest date, and contract or lot number. The product has a required shelf life of 45 months, with no more than eight months elapsed from the date of manufacture to delivery. The supplier is subject to FDA regulation, necessitating a referral for confirmation. The contract mandates strict compliance with DLA’s technical and quality requirements, as defined in the DLA Master List, and shipment must adhere to hazardous materials protocols and the specified freight and parcel post addresses. Delivery is due within 20 days of contract award, FOB destination, with zero variance allowed in quantity, and inspection and acceptance occur at the delivery point. The NSN is 6640-00-145-1534, the purchase request number is 7017484585, and the solicitation is issued under contract number SPE2DH-26-T-5201.
